Highlights from this book

  • The universe has a beginning, but no end -- infinity. Stars too, have their own beginnings, but their own power results in their destruction.

  • Human memories are ambiguous, and as time passes they become more subjective and tend to be compressed into a single narrative.

  • Regardless of whether the memory is a good or a bad one, it's common to only be able to remember words that left an impression. And that impression will often alter your memories of the surrounding conversation.

  • No one knows what the future holds. That's why it's potential is infinite.
